If anyone has any ideas it would be great.  I thing it may be related to the user search filter as I was able to get it working with a normal filter.

filter being used

(&(objectClass=user)(memberOf:1.2.840.113556.1.4.1941:=CN=openfire_Users,OU=Appl ications,OU=Security Groups,OU=CompanyA,DC=Company,DC=local))


normal

(&(objectClass=user)(memberof=CN=openfire_Users,OU=Applications,OU=Security Groups,OU=CompanyA,DC=Company,DC=local))
